受够了Copilot的“霸王条款”?GitHub全球宕机遭怒骂,引爆开发者“大逃离”

AI前线·2026年01月16日 18:53
几个小时前,有大批开发者反馈:GitHub 大面积宕机了

几个小时前,有大批开发者反馈:GitHub 大面积宕机了,社交平台上充斥着“粉色独角兽”的截图和相应的控诉。

对于此次故障的原因,目前 GitHub 还未给出详细分析报告。然而,不少开发者们的猜测已把矛头指向了 Copilot。而在近期,也有企业和许多个人开发者们在“逃离”GitHub 并将代码库迁移到了其他平台。

GitHub 宕机遭怒骂:拖垮全世界开发流程 

“所有用户都被强制登出,我自己也登不进去,因为整个服务器都宕机了。”“我以为是自己眼花了,但 GitHub 真的宕机了。很多团队都在周四收尾迭代冲刺,这次故障怕是要导致大量工作项顺延。”“更新即将发布时,登录网站就崩溃了。”“尴尬的时刻:你意识到自己过去一个小时一直在本地提交代码,却无法推送。”“天哪,我现在该怎么给经理汇报啊。”

这一次 GitHub 的宕机,很快就在各大平台引发诸多抱怨。在发布的事件报告中能看到,GitHub 承认,在宕机期间,“多项服务性能下降,特别是问题报告、拉取请求和 API。”历经大约两小时的故障排查与修复工作后,GitHub 恢复服务和功能运行。

而 GitHub 也在解决问题后在 X 上作出回应,“本次故障已完全解决。感谢各位在问题处理期间的耐心与理解。故障根本原因的详细分析报告,将在完成后第一时间对外公布。”

对于此事,网友纷纷表示,“GitHub 的风险太大了。一家公司不应该有能力拖垮全世界的整个开发流程。”“为什么这么多项目都只托管在 GitHub 上?没有一个镜像站点,所有功能都依赖于 GitHub,成千上万的人甚至都没有考虑过其他方案…”

有人怀疑,“问题可能出在 Copilot 上。”也有人说道,“我们目前尚不能确定这是 Copilot 的问题。不能仅仅因为微软正愈发强制其开发者使用 GitHub Copilot,还吹嘘有大量内部代码由 GHCP 编写,且在此期间 GitHub 发生了数次严重宕机,就认定这些宕机与 Copilot 有关。我们不妨静观其变,等微软宣称此事与 GHCP 毫无关联时,我们就能确定 GitHub 宕机和 Copilot 真的没关系了。”

Gentoo Linux 将迁出 GitHub, 导火索直指 Copilot 

当前,已有企业在因 GitHub 强制推行 Copilot 工具的举措而放弃这一平台。

据悉,Gentoo Linux 当前正计划将其仓库从 GitHub 全面迁移。而迁移的导火索,正是 GitHub 试图“强制代码库使用 Copilot”。Gnoppix 是领先的开源 AI Linux 发行和服务提供商,以其通过 Portage 实现高度可定制的基于源码的包管理系统而闻名,他们一直依赖 GitHub 托管其主要的 git 仓库,包括作为数千个 ebuild 上游源代码的关键 gentoo.git 树。这一基础设施支持了一个全球开发者和用户社区,他们欣赏 Gentoo 在编译针对特定硬件架构和优化标志软件方面的灵活性。

Gentoo 社区的讨论中,提及了一个关键事件:GitHub 会在代码仓库页面自动弹出横幅提示,敦促贡献者 “启用 Copilot”,并警告不配合的仓库将面临曝光度降低或功能受限的后果。Gentoo 开发者表示,这类干预行为严重干扰了正常开发流程,在合并请求与代码评审环节强行插入未经请求的 AI 代码建议。Gentoo 理事会一名成员发文称:“GitHub 正公然试图强迫我们的代码仓库启用 Copilot,而这是我们明确反对的。”

以 Gentoo 维护者为代表的批评者认为,该工具的运作模式在开源许可证的精神与条文层面均构成侵权。Gentoo 的大量软件包构建脚本(ebuild)及专属代码,均采用 GNU 通用公共许可证(GPL)或知识共享协议的衍生版本授权,这类协议通常要求衍生作品需以兼容的授权条款进行共享。而 Copilot 的 “黑箱” 训练流程,使得外界无法判断其生成代码是否构成衍生作品,这就可能导致专有软件在未经署名或未遵循互惠原则的情况下,挪用开源代码成果。

“再见了,Github,欢迎 Codeberg。”1 月 5 日,Gentoo Linux 在发布的 2025 年度项目回顾报告中披露迁移细节:受持续遭遇的 GitHub Copilot 强制启用相关争议影响,Gentoo 目前正评估并计划将代码仓库镜像及合并请求贡献渠道迁移至 Codeberg 平台。Codeberg 是一个基于 Forgejo 搭建的代码托管网站,由非营利组织维护,服务器部署于德国柏林。Gentoo 核心的 Git 代码库、问题工单系统等基础设施仍由官方自行托管,且暂无变更计划。

之后,有外媒报道称,Gentoo 的迁移计划将分阶段推进。初期工作将聚焦于 gentoo.git 核心代码仓库,目标在数月内完成迁移。Gentoo 基础设施团队已在多款备选代码托管平台完成镜像原型部署,评估维度涵盖 Git 托管可靠性、问题追踪系统集成能力、持续集成 / 持续部署(CI/CD)流水线支持以及网页端代码浏览体验。

迁移备选方案还包括 GitLab、SourceHut,以及在 Gentoo 内部服务器部署 Gitea 等同类平台。其中,自托管方案可实现对代码资产的完全掌控,但需投入额外的运维成本。

个人开发者成批“逃离”, Copilot 疑似承认再利用开源代码 

个人开发者们对 GitHub 的类似不满也十分严重。在各大开发者社区及讨论平台上,都有愤怒的 GitHub 用户表示,他们应该摆脱强制使用的 Copilot 功能。过去一年来,GitHub 平台上的开发者们最热门的讨论之一也是:是否应该阻止微软的 AI 服务 Copilot 自动在代码仓库中生成问题和拉取请求。

1 月 6 日,有开发者在 GitHub 上提交一项讨论,称其发现“Copilot 似乎公开承认其对开源代码进行了再利用(或盗用?),且未遵守署名规定”。

然而,微软似乎拒绝禁用这些功能,导致许多开源软件开发者开始质疑是否存在其他替代方案。

开发者 Andi McClure,在去年 1 月向微软 Visual Studio Code 代码仓库提交请求,抗议自己卸载 Copilot 扩展程序后,VS Code 界面中却再次出现 Copilot 图标。一位名叫 Constantine 的开发者在 McClure 的帖子下写道,“今天我拒绝了 Copilot 为我的 PR 生成的两条代码建议,这非常令人不安,所以我开始搜索,然后找到了这个讨论。拒绝使用 AI 对我来说是原则问题,所以如果这种情况继续下去,微软又不尽快提供让我选择退出代码库 AI 的方法,我会把我的代码迁移到自托管的解决方案上,并且永远不会再回到 GitHub。”

去年 9 月,McClure 在一封邮件中表示,“此前每当 Copilot 干扰我的 GitHub 使用体验时,我都会在 GitHub 社区反馈区提交问题工单。我强烈反感的是,Copilot 表面上似乎在未经许可的情况下,利用我发布在 GitHub 上的代码进行训练,违反了我设定的开源许可协议;而 GitHub 还要在我眼前反复推送这款我绝不会使用的工具,简直跟广告没两样。既然这件事已经对我造成困扰,我认为没有理由再保持沉默。我觉得,我们之所以会被迫接受一些大家都不认同的事物,部分原因就是我们选择了忍气吞声。”

McClure 还表示,自 GitHub 从微软旗下一家独立子公司,被划归至微软核心 AI 部门(CoreAI group)后,“开源社区的态度似乎已从抱怨 Copilot 变为开始主动远离 GitHub。”据称,其在开源社区的不少同仁都在讨论从 GitHub 迁移至 Codeberg,或是自建基于 Forgejo 的托管平台(Codeberg 正是基于 Forgejo 搭建)的计划。”

“微软对 Copilot 的推广似乎完全是自上而下的,高层似乎已经彻底忘记了客户留存等传统目标。不管出于什么原因,他们只想提升‘AI’指标,把客户群仅仅当作提升这些指标的工具。”McClure 认为,人们已经开始厌倦这种情况,如果持续下去,将会削弱开发者与 GitHub 之间的网络联系,加速开发者进一步迁移。

参考链接:

https://www.githubstatus.com/incidents/q987xpbqjbpl

https://www.gentoo.org/news/2026/01/05/new-year.html

https://forum.gnoppix.org/t/gentoo-linux-plans-migration-from-github-over-attempts-to-force-copilot-usage-for-our-repositories/3934

本文来自微信公众号“AI前线”,整理:华卫,36氪经授权发布。

+1
0

好文章,需要你的鼓励

参与评论
评论千万条,友善第一条
后参与讨论
提交评论0/1000

下一篇

苹果手机上显示效果最好的三星屏,原来已经那么不值钱了。

3小时前

36氪APP让一部分人先看到未来
36氪
鲸准
氪空间

推送和解读前沿、有料的科技创投资讯

一级市场金融信息和系统服务提供商

聚焦全球优秀创业者,项目融资率接近97%,领跑行业